The image depicts the Jackson House in Portsmouth, New Hampshire. It is a wooden structure with a steeply pitched roof and multiple windows on the front. A chimney protrudes from the roof, and there is a fence and body of water visible in the background. The scene includes utility poles lining the road on the left side of the house.
